If you want to read and write in Bangla in Mozilla Firefox, This note may help you:
==================For reading/view===================
***For Firefox version 2.x.x.x :****
STEP 01:
First of all START>CONTROL PANEL> Date, time, language and regional option>Regional and language option>Languages Tab
Then select the check box : Install files for complex scripts…….> Apply.
Insert your Windows XP cd then press NEXT. Restart if needed.
STEP02:
Now go to the browser.>Tools> Options>Content tab>choose>Now select bangla from the drop down list(select a language to add)>add
STEP03:
Probably this will solve your problem. You may change font, unicode font etc. at browser tools menu>Options>content> font and color>advanced:
Fonts for: Bengali
Proportional: Serif
Serif: siyam rupali
Sans serif: siyam rupali
Default character encoding: Unicode ( UTF - 8 )
You can add many fonts just download the font (Siyam rupali or others), copy and paste the downloaded font file to the windows font directory.

======================For writing============
Just download the omicron lab Ovro Keyboard software, run it. It is free. And it is easy to use.

Windows: small font size problem
Microsoft makes “Vrinda” as their default bangla font. You can change it by a font fixer. I’m using this font fixer, you can try it. It will resolve your problem.
